    A—0 to 23 centimeters (0.0 to 9.1 inches); very dark brown (10YR 2/2) silt loam; weak fine granular structure; slightly hard, friable, slightly sticky, slightly plastic; fragments; clear smooth boundary. Lab sample # KSUSS0694
    BA—23 to 46 centimeters (9.1 to 18.1 inches); dark brown (7.5YR 3/2) silty clay loam; weak fine subangular blocky structure; slightly hard, friable, moderately sticky, moderately plastic; fragments; clear smooth boundary. Lab sample # KSUSS0695
    Bt1—46 to 69 centimeters (18.1 to 27.2 inches); brown (7.5YR 4/2) silty clay loam; 20 percent reddish brown (5YR 4/4) medium distinct mottles; moderate fine and medium subangular blocky structure; hard, firm, moderately sticky, moderately plastic; distinct clay films throughout; fragments; clear smooth boundary. Lab sample # KSUSS0696. continuous - phpvsfiid 25620; continuous - phpvsfiid 25620
    Bt2—69 to 94 centimeters (27.2 to 37.0 inches); reddish brown (5YR 4/4) silty clay; moderate medium subangular blocky structure; hard, firm, moderately sticky, moderately plastic; distinct clay films throughout; fragments; clear wavy boundary. Lab sample # KSUSS0697. continuous - phpvsfiid 25621; continuous - phpvsfiid 25621
    R—94 to 104 centimeters (37.0 to 40.9 inches); fragments.
